Description

A study of science fiction originally written in Spanish. The author reviews the general state of the genre in the Hispanic world and then concentrates on analyzing key novels and short stories from Argentina, Cuba, Mexico and Spain. Authors examined include Carlos Saiz Cidoncha, Angel Torres Quesada, Rafael Marin Trechera, Tomas Salvador, Magdalena Moujan Otano, Angelica Gorodischer, and Alejandro Vignatti.
